They have better top-tier talent, a great women\u2019s division, and their mid-card wrestlers are head and shoulders better than AEW, in my opinion.<\/p>\n<p>Looking at the top tier, AEW has: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Chris Jericho, who is very old, noticeably slower, and much heavier than in his WWE days. He is the best talker and strongest character on either show in my opinion, largely because he is free from the corporate reins. But his in-ring wrestling is nowhere near what it was five years ago. And at 49 no one should expect it to be.<\/li>\n<li>Kenny Omega, who hasn\u2019t shown anything in AEW. I saw him three or four times in Las Vegas with ROH and he wasn\u2019t my cup of tea. His promos always sound the same to me, especially the goofy ending that he uses every time.<\/li>\n<li>Jon Moxley, who could be a big star but they\u2019ve barely used him. He needs to ask out of his deal and go back to Japan where they\u2019ll portray him as a star.<\/li>\n<li>Cody, who it\u2019s hard for me to see as a top guy since he was a mid-card character guy his whole career and if his name had been something other than Rhodes might not have been that high based upon his body and style. He\u2019s become a pretty good promo, but I just don\u2019t think mainstream wrestling fans will ever see him as a top guy who can carry a company.<\/li>\n<li>The Young Bucks, they\u2019re either you\u2019re style or they\u2019re not. Again, I don\u2019t think that mainstream fans would ever take their no-sell jumping jack style seriously. There\u2019s an audience for them, I just don\u2019t think it\u2019s very big.<\/li>\n<li>The Lucha Bros are AEW\u2019s best in-ring performers, but they\u2019re not framed as such. I just saw them with FSW in Vegas and they were five-stars each in their individual matches.<\/li>\n<li>Pac. I\u2019m an old school guy and he\u2019s was too small and tumbling\/gymnastics for me. He\u2019s the bottom of AEW\u2019s top tier and I\u2019d be surprised if he drew money or sold merch. To me he\u2019s a top mid-card guy rather than a top tier player.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>AEW\u2019s second tier is a bunch of small guys and WWE mid-card castoffs. Frankly, I don\u2019t think Jake Hagar, Shawn Spears, MJF, Orange Cassidy, Sammy Guevara, LAX, Dustin Runnels, Best Friends, Evil Order, et al will ever be top guys as they were either big shots on indies that drew 200-500 fans or WWE mid-card and lower guys. I don\u2019t think you can get them over as top guys. And none of them have over-the-top gimmicks or looks that are likely to draw big. The one exception to this is &#8220;Hangman&#8221; Page, who I thought had potential, but AEW\u2019s booking has destroyed him and made him look like just another guy.<\/p>\n<p>AEW\u2019s Women\u2019s Division is a dumpster fire. They would be better taking it off TV and spending a year training those ladies. I don\u2019t see how anyone can take Riha seriously. She\u2019s 5 feet tall and 95 pounds at best. She doesn\u2019t have any big moves that draw attention. It\u2019s not credible that she could win a real fight. They tried to push Dr. Brit Baker, but she\u2019s really green. Not a bad look, but a horrible in-ring performer (everything she does looks like a paint by numbers). They\u2019re trying to push Brandi, but she\u2019s not a wrestler. If she weren&#8217;t Cody\u2019s wife, she wouldn\u2019t have a job. As for the rest of the women, no one stands out.<\/p>\n<p>Frankly, it\u2019s not hard to see why AEW lost more than 30 percent of its audience in its first five weeks, and why their live attendance is declining too. It\u2019s pretty clear that they papered the first 4 weeks given the quantity of tixs and selling price on the after market on the day of the show. There is definitely a niche fan base for AEW, but after five weeks, I don\u2019t see many positive signs.<\/p>\n<p>Looking at NXT\u2019s top tier, they have: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Adam Cole, who\u2019s small but works big. In-ring he\u2019s as good as anyone on the AEW roster. His promos aren\u2019t as good as Jericho and maybe Cody, but they\u2019re still pretty good. And he\u2019s a much better worker than either of those guys.<\/li>\n<li>Finn Balor is a huge international star on the level of Omega. Like Omega, he hasn\u2019t got over big time in the USA, but he\u2019s way better known than Omega in the USA and Europe. Both are well-known and top guys in Japan.<\/li>\n<li>Johnny Gargano and Tomasso Ciampa are both five-star in-ring wrestlers and really good promos. They\u2019re equal to or better than Cody and Pac, probably much better in the eyes of mainstream fans since they\u2019ve never had corny mid-card TV gimmicks like Dashing Cody or Stardust or The Man That Gravity Forgot, and their TV roles with NXT have always been as top guys.<\/li>\n<li>Velveteen Dream is still raw as a character, but he is distinctive and has more upside than any of the young AEW guys. And he\u2019s really young, while virtually all of AEW\u2019s top tier are mid-30s or older.<\/li>\n<li>Matt Riddle has so much charisma and is a great in-ring guy for as little wrestling experience as he has. I think he\u2019ll main event a Mania in the next 5-7 years. He might have a top match in 2020 if the Goldberg rivalry works out.<\/li>\n<li>Bobby Fish and Kyle O\u2019Reilly are at least the equals of the Bucks or the Lucha Bros as a tag team. I believe they held the same or similar titles as those teams in ROH and NJPW. I\u2019m sure they don\u2019t move as much merch as the Bucks, but that doesn\u2019t benefit AEW since you\u2019ve reported that they gave the Bucks 100 percent of their merch rights.<\/li>\n<li>Walter is a budding top guy who could also main event a Mania or SummerSlam someday, and his Imperium stable is really good.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>NXT\u2019s mid-tier is way better than AEW. Keith Lee, Dominic Dijakovic, and Damien Priest all look like big-time stars going forward. Roderick Strong, Cameron Grimes, Shane &#8220;Swerve&#8221; Scott, and Killian Dain are all great carpenters with the potential to move into the top tier. And the Europeans Tyler Bate and Pete Dunne are really good in-ring and on the mic, way better than any of AEW\u2019s mid-card guys.<\/p>\n<p>NXT\u2019s women are awesome, maybe as good as WWE\u2019s main roster. Shayna is a top five female in the business today. Bianca Belair, Io Shirai, Rhea Ripley, Candace LeRae, and Mia Yim are light years better than any of the AEW women. And Dakota Kai and Tegan Nox are still developing after injuries, but they\u2019re also better in ring than the AEW women. And they have Toni Storm and Piper Niven in the pipeline when\/if needed.<\/p><div id=\"pwtor-4165576915\" class=\"pwtor-content pwtor-entity-placement\"><div align=\"center\" data-freestar-ad=\"__336x280 __336x280\" id=\"pwtorchcom_test_300x250\">\r\n  <script data-cfasync=\"false\" type=\"text\/javascript\">\r\n    freestar.config.enabled_slots.push({ placementName: \"pwtorchcom_test_300x250\", slotId: \"pwtorchcom_test_300x250\" });\r\n  <\/script>\r\n<\/div><\/div>\n<p>So why do I prefer NXT? Talent, and lots of it. NXT not only has a better roster at the present, but they have a strong pipeline as well. NXT\u2019s in-ring work is also much tighter than AEW\u2019s.
